Moo Lander Hits Multiple Platforms In May

Cows are normally docile creatures. But what if, like in Moo Lander, there were even more dangerous than big cats?

The Sixth Hammer, developer, and publisher of Moo Lander, gives us a taste of what it’s like to have milk be an energy source. What if our society was built on dairy as a primary source of infinite power? In this universe, the only to rival its power is that of stars about to perish. With a society that has built itself on the back of dairy, what are they to do when that source dwindles? When it becomes scarce, how does society come out surviving?

Unsurprisingly, the only way to acquire more is to find cows. But there’s one problem with that. The cows have become aggressive and developed strange abilities. Take the fight to the bovine threat by piloting your civilization’s last spaceship. Do what you can to save the precious dairy resource in Moo Lander.

Moo Lander, The Sixth Hammer, PlayStation, Xbox, PC, Steam

With a campaign 12+ hours long, any player is sure to be kept busy. And with the opportunity to unlock tactical abilities, victory may be within reach. But each individual cow is AI-coded, so you’ll have to work for that liquid gold if you want to save everyone.

Moo Lander is set to release for PlayStation, Xbox, and PC platforms on May 27th. A Nintendo Switch version is planned for release later in 2022. If you’re interested in playing the demo, check it out on Steam.
